What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Sr Operations Program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sr Operations Program Manager, you need strong project management abilities, operational expertise, and typically a bachelor's degree in business or a related field, with many roles preferring an MBA. Familiarity with tools like Microsoft Project, ERP systems (such as SAP or Oracle), and certifications like PMP or Lean Six Sigma are highly valuable. Exceptional leadership, communication, and problem-solving skills help you drive cross-functional teams and manage complex initiatives. These competencies are crucial for delivering projects on time, optimizing processes, and achieving strategic business goals.

How does a Sr Operations Program Manager typ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ive project success?

A Sr Operations Program Manager plays a pivotal role in coordinating efforts across various departments such as engineering, supply chain, finance, and quality assurance. They facilitate regular meetings, set clear objectives, and ensure that all stakeholders are aligned with project timelines and deliverables. Effective communication and problem-solving are critical, as the manager often mediates between teams to resolve bottlenecks and maintain project momentum. This collaborative approach enables the successful execution of complex operational strategies while fostering a cohesive team environment.

What does a Sr Operations Program Manager do?

A Sr Operations Program Manager is responsible for overseeing and coordinating complex operational projects within an organization. They manage cross-functional teams, develop project plans, set goals, and ensure projects are completed on time and within budget. Their role often involves process improvement, resource allocation, risk management, and communication with stakeholders at all levels. By optimizing operations and implementing best practices, they help drive organizational efficiency and achieve strategic objectives.

About the Role

We are seeking an experienced Opcenter MES Program Manager to lead enterprise Manufacturing Execution System (MES) programs within manufacturing environments. The ideal candidate will have strong experience managing MES implementations, preferably with Siemens Camstar / Siemens Opcenter Core platforms, along with expertise in manufacturing operations, program governance, stakeholder management, and cross-functional leadership.

This role requires end-to-end program management capabilities, including planning, execution, risk management, resource allocation, and successful delivery of large-scale manufacturing technology initiatives.

Key Responsibilities
  • Lead end-to-end MES implementation programs using Siemens Camstar / Opcenter Core
  • Manage project initiation, planning, execution, monitoring, and closure activities
  • Define program scope, deliverables, timelines, budgets, and resource requirements
  • Collaborate with business stakeholders, sponsors, engineering teams, and vendors
  • Drive manufacturing transformation initiatives aligned with operational goals
  • Manage risks, dependencies, critical path items, and mitigation strategies
  • Ensure quality delivery using established project management methodologies
  • Coordinate workforce planning and resource allocation across project teams
  • Prepare and present program status reports to leadership and stakeholders
  • Conduct project postmortems and document lessons learned
  • Mentor team members and support capability development
  • Ensure alignment with ANSI/ISA-95 manufacturing standards and MES best practices
